Java中的并发与并行
并发:CPU分时轮询的执行线程。
并行:同一个时刻同时在执行。
例:我的电脑CPU有8个线程,也就是说这个CPU可以同时并行八个线程,这个同时运行,就是并行。然而,我的电脑上有六千多个线程在运行,显然同时并行八个任务是不够的,于是CPU在这之间快速的切换,这个快速切换的过程,就是并发,给我们反馈的感觉就是在同时运行。
Java中的并发与并行相关推荐
- 《Java并发编程的艺术》——Java中的并发工具类、线程池、Execute框架(笔记)
文章目录 八.Java中的并发工具类 8.1 等待多线程完成的CountDownLatch 8.2 同步屏障CyclicBarrier 8.2.1 CyclicBarrier简介 8.2.2 Cycl ...
- 《Java并发编程的艺术》读后笔记-Java中的并发工具类(第八章)
文章目录 <Java并发编程的艺术>读后笔记-Java中的并发工具类(第八章) 1.等待多线程完成的CountDownLatch 2.同步屏障CyclicBarrier 2.1 Cycli ...
- JAVA中关于并发的一些理解
2019独角兽企业重金招聘Python工程师标准>>> 一,JAVA线程是如何实现的? 同步,涉及到多线程操作,那在JAVA中线程是如何实现的呢? 操作系统中讲到,线程的实现(线程模 ...
- 初识Java中的并发
并发 20170610.是<Thinking in Java>中第21章的读书笔记,只是一些概念上的总结,真正实用还要自己多码. 21.1 并发的多面性 如果你有一台多处理器的机器,那么就 ...
- java实现多线程 并发和并行理解
进程与线程 1. 进程(Process)是计算机中的程序关于某数据集合上的一次运行活动,是系统进行资源分配和调度的基本单位,是操作系统结构的基础.在早期面向进程设计的计算机结构中,进程是程序的基本执行 ...
- Java中的并发编程
记录Java并发编程的知识,包括并发编程的详细介绍,并发编程解决的问题,volatile关键字,各种锁机制,synchronized的底层原理,CAS机制,AQS机制,以及JUC里面常见方法 文章目录 ...
- java中的并发错误和死锁
2.8.6 并发错误 2.8.6.1 概念 并发错误:多个线程共享操作同一个对象的时候,线程体当中连续的多行操作未必能够连续执行 很可能操作只完成了一部分,时间片突然耗尽,此时,另一个线程抢到时间片, ...
- 【搞定Java并发编程】第24篇:Java中的并发工具类之CountDownLatch
上一篇:Java中的阻塞队列 BlockingQueue 详解 本文目录: 1.CountDownLatch的基本概述 2.CountDownLatch的使用案例 3.CountDownLatch的源 ...
- 操作系统中的并发和并行
在计算机操作系统(第4版,汤子瀛)中,小标题'并行和并发'的父标题是'并发',经过学习,我的理解是并行是并发的子集,并发是包含并行的含义的. <计算机操作系统>中是这样定义和区分并发和并行 ...
最新文章
- Google 出品的 Java 编码规范,值得借鉴!
- 分页场景(limit, offset)为什么会慢?
- java的成员方法_java编程中的成员方法是什么?
- C#委托的定义 以及使用方式详解,更简单的理解委托。
- delphi7升级delphi2007可以互用马_莱万特 VS 马竞:西甲
- SAP HANA解读-2012 SAP商业同略会分享
- 开源、免费、企业级的SiteServer CMS .NET CORE 7.0 预览版发布
- 一、创建Assetbundle 在unity3d开发的游戏中,无论模型,音频,还是图片等,我们都做成Prefab,然后打包成Assetbundle,方便我们后面的使用,来达到资源的更新。
- mysql 主从 keepalived_MySQL之双向主从加keepalived高可用
- 百度搜索引擎优化指南3.0_深圳网站搜索引擎排名优化电话,百度优化排名费用_华阳网络...
- PAT乙级 1015 德才论
- 美研究人员首次验证声波可让光纤中的光变“听话”
- linux sed i参数,sed 慎用 -i 参数
- 附录B. Design Motivations【设计意图】
- 入职两个月的一些感受
- react梳理之redux
- python 抢票_Python3.x:抢票
- 开源中国iOS客户端学习
- 【Git】Git 分支管理 ( 创建并切换分支 | 查看分支 git branch | 合并分支 git merge dev | 删除分支 git branch -d dev )
- 最小公倍数和最大公约数的三种算法